What? Is your cryogenic storage tank experiencing extensive "sweating" and "frosting"?

In the field of cryogenic liquid storage, cryogenic tanks play a crucial role. However, during use, the tanks sometimes exhibit phenomena such as "sweating" or "frosting", which not only affect the insulation effect of the tanks but may also pose safety hazards. Today, Xinxiang Chengde will explain how to deal with the issues of "sweating" and "frosting" in cryogenic tanks.

1. Reasons for "sweating" and "frosting" of low-temperature storage tanks

1. Reduced vacuum degree:

● Perlite outgassing: During the filling process of perlite, if the particle size and temperature are not suitable, water vapor will be released after a period of operation, resulting in a decrease in vacuum degree and an increase in evaporation rate.

● Leakage in the interlayer pipeline: Leakage in the pipeline of the storage tank interlayer, insufficient filling of perlite, or other reasons can lead to damage to the interlayer vacuum degree, resulting in "sweating" and "frosting".

2. Reduced thermal insulation effect:

● Subsidence of pearlite: After prolonged use, pearlite settles, creating a void at the top of the container, leading to a significant reduction in insulation effect. This results in heat loss from the container, manifesting as "sweating".

3. Abnormal pressure:

● Pressure rise in the inner cylinder: Damage to the vacuum degree in the interlayer of the storage tank, malfunction of the pressure boost valve in the inner cylinder, or leakage at the lower part of the interface may all lead to an abnormal pressure rise in the inner cylinder of the storage tank, causing the safety valve to trip.

II. How to deal with the aforementioned problems?

1. Inspection and repair:

● Check the exhaust port: Regularly inspect the shell and vacuum exhaust port of the cryogenic storage tank to ensure that there are no dents or damages.

● Interlayer leakage detection: When "sweating" and "frosting" are observed, it is necessary to check whether there is a leak in the interlayer pipeline and repair it promptly.

● Adding pearlite: If the "sweating" is caused by the sinking of pearlite, a hole can be dug at the top of the outer cylinder of the jacket to add more pearlite.

2. Regular inspection and maintenance:

● Calibration of pressure gauge and safety valve: Pressure gauges, safety valves, and other devices should be calibrated or replaced at least once a year.

● Evaporation rate detection: Regularly detect the evaporation rate of low-temperature storage tanks. If it exceeds the factory specifications by 3 times or more, a comprehensive inspection must be conducted to determine the cause of the malfunction and repair it in a timely manner.

● Vacuum degree inspection: If conditions permit, the vacuum degree of the interlayer can be checked. If the vacuum degree drops below 15Pa, measures should be taken to re-evacuate.

The issues of "sweating" and "frosting" in cryogenic storage tanks cannot be ignored, and timely inspection and repair are crucial to ensuring the normal operation of the tanks.
